1

2020 Software Jobs (NOW HIRING)

As a Vehicle Software Engineer, you will create and integrate software for autonomous surface ... Founded in 2020, the company is headquartered in San Diego, USA, with a team of 51-200 employees.

Amentum is seeking a Software Testing Specialist to help test software and document testing results ... Founded in 2020, the company is headquartered in Germantown, USA, with a team of 10001+ employees.

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Familiarity with learning management systems and LMS-approved creation software, proficiency preferred What You Can Expect From 2020 Companies We welcome every voice, and we are committed to building ...

Founded in early January 2020 by a team of three college sophomores, who had a passion for ... We are looking for a part-time Software Engineer who will assist us with the design, development ...

Founded in early January 2020 by a team of three college sophomores, who had a passion for ... We are looking for a part-time Software Engineer who will assist us with the design, development ...

Senior Software Engineer

Palo Alto, CA ยท On-site

$144K - $190K/yr

The Senior Software Engineer will lead the development of advanced applications, focusing on ... Founded in 2020, the company is headquartered in Palo Alto, USA, with a team of 51-200 employees.

next page

Showing results 1-20

2020 Software information

See salary details

$11K

$93.5K

$140.5K

How much do 2020 software jobs pay per year?

As of Jul 3, 2026, the average yearly pay for 2020 software in the United States is $93,520.00, according to ZipRecruiter salary data. Most workers in this role earn between $62,000.00 and $107,000.00 per year, depending on experience, location, and employer.

What is the difference between 2020 Software vs 2020 Software Developer?

Aspect2020 Software2020 Software Developer
Primary RoleSoftware solution provider or platformDesigns, develops, and maintains software applications
Required SkillsProduct knowledge, customer support, basic technical skillsProgramming, coding, software design
CertificationsVaries, often product-specificProgramming languages, software development certifications
Work EnvironmentOffice, remote, customer sitesDevelopment teams, tech companies, offices

While 2020 Software focuses on providing software solutions and support, 2020 Software Developer is primarily involved in creating and coding software applications. Both roles may require technical knowledge, but developers typically have more programming expertise. Understanding these differences helps job seekers find the right position aligned with their skills and career goals.

What are the key skills and qualifications needed to thrive as a Software Developer, and why are they important?

To thrive as a Software Developer, you need strong programming skills (in languages like Java, Python, or C#), problem-solving abilities, and typically a degree in computer science or a related field. Familiarity with development tools such as Git, integrated development environments (IDEs), and knowledge of software development methodologies (e.g., Agile) are commonly required, and certifications like AWS Certified Developer or Microsoft Certified: Azure Developer Associate can be advantageous. Excellent communication, teamwork, and adaptability are crucial soft skills for collaborating with cross-functional teams and responding to project changes. These skills ensure efficient software creation, effective teamwork, and the delivery of high-quality, maintainable solutions in a fast-evolving technological landscape.

What were the biggest hiring trends in 2020?

In 2020, software-related roles saw increased demand for remote work capabilities due to the pandemic, with a focus on cloud computing, cybersecurity, and collaboration tools. Employers prioritized skills in programming languages like Python and Java, along with experience in agile development and virtual communication platforms.

What engineer makes $500,000 a year?

Senior software engineers, especially those in specialized fields like machine learning, AI, or working at major tech companies, can earn $500,000 or more annually through base salary, bonuses, and stock options. Achieving this level typically requires extensive experience, advanced skills, and often working in high-demand environments or leadership roles.

What are some common challenges faced by software developers when working with legacy code in a 2020 Software environment?

Software developers often encounter challenges when working with legacy code, such as outdated technologies, lack of documentation, and compatibility issues with newer systems or frameworks. In a 2020 Software environment, developers may also need to refactor or update code to meet modern security standards and performance expectations. Collaborating with team members to share knowledge and adopting best practices for code review can help mitigate these challenges and ensure successful project outcomes.

What 5 jobs will remain after 2030?

Software developers, cybersecurity analysts, data scientists, AI specialists, and cloud computing engineers are expected to remain in demand after 2030 due to ongoing technological growth. These roles require strong technical skills, adaptability, and continuous learning to keep pace with industry advancements.

What are 2020 Software professionals?

2020 Software professionals typically refer to specialists who work with 2020 Software, a company known for its solutions in interior design, space planning, and manufacturing, particularly in the kitchen, bathroom, and office furniture industries. These professionals may work as software developers, support specialists, or implementation experts, focusing on the deployment, customization, and support of 2020's suite of design and manufacturing software. Their role often involves collaborating with designers, manufacturers, and retailers to ensure the software meets specific industry needs and streamlines workflow processes.
More about 2020 Software jobs
Senior Embedded Software Engineer

Senior Embedded Software Engineer

Owl Labs

Boston, MA โ€ข Hybrid

$140K - $180K/yr

Full-time

Medical, Dental, Vision, PTO

Posted 13 days ago


Job description

Owl Labs is seeking an experienced Android AOSP and Linux developer to join our engineering team. The ideal candidate will have extensive experience developing embedded Android and Linux systems and applications with a focus on IoT solutions, network connectivity, and audio/video processing. This role requires the ability to identify, analyze, and resolve issues effectively.

WHAT YOU'LL DO

  • Design, implement and customize embedded software solutions for IoT devices and consumer electronics running Android OS and Linux
  • Debug complex system-level and user space issues across hardware and software boundaries
  • Optimize code for performance, power consumption, and memory utilization
  • Maintain and enhance existing firmware codebases
  • Create technical documentation and specifications
  • Mentor junior engineers and review code contributions

QUALIFICATIONS

  • 5+ years of experience with Android platform development and Android HAL
  • 5+ years of experience in Linux-based embedded systems development. Great general understanding of how Linux is structured
  • Strong Knowledge of Android HIDL/AIDL interfaces, build system, etc
  • Strong programming fundamentals. Proficiency with C, C++, Java, Kotlin
  • Ability to work with legacy code, learn how things work and organized
  • Proficiency with debugging tools and logic analyzers
  • Experience with version control systems (Git) and CI/CD pipelines

PREFERRED QUALIFICATIONS

  • Strong knowledge of networking protocols (Ethernet, TCP/IP, UDP)
  • Experience with wireless protocols (WiFi, Bluetooth, BLE)
  • Experience with IoT protocols (MQTT, CoAP, LwM2M)
  • Audio/Video codec implementation and optimization


TECHNICAL SKILLS

  • Programming Languages: C, C++, Java, Kotlin
  • Operating Systems: Android AOSP, Linux
  • Development Tools: Android Studio, GDB, JTAG debuggers
  • Protocols: TCP/IP, UDP, MQTT, USB, I2C, SPI, UART
  • Wireless Technologies: WiFi, Bluetooth, BLE
  • Networking: Ethernet, IPv4/IPv6, Network Security
  • Version Control: Git, Gerrit, Jenkins
  • Build Systems: Make, Gradle, CMake

EDUCATION
Bachelor's or Master's degree in Computer Science, Computer Engineering, or related field

WHAT WE OFFER

  • Competitive medical, dental, and vision benefits.
  • Unlimited PTO
  • Generous Parental Leave
  • Work From Home Stipend
  • Commuter Benefit
  • Flexible Work
  • Paid Holidays
  • Equity
Salary Range
$140,000โ€”$180,000 USD

Owl Labs is an Equal Opportunity Employer committed to our values of embracing inclusivity and creating a culture where everyone feels respected and connected, no matter the location of their work environment. We invite applications from people of all walks of life and are committed to providing reasonable accommodations for candidates with disabilities in our recruiting process. If you need accommodations due to a disability, please let us know.


Who We Are

Owl Labs is a collaborative tech company, creating an equalized meeting and learning experience for all, wherever participants may be. Powering hybrid teams and remote work is in our DNA. Owl Labs has been a leader when it comes to celebrating and connecting hybrid teams and classrooms -- meaning both in-office and remote workers, in-room students and at-home learning. We're best known for the Meeting Owl product line, a smart 360 camera, mic, speaker all-in-one solution. Sitting in the center of the table, the Meeting Owl uses vision and voice recognition to shift the camera to focus on who's speaking, giving all participants a feeling as if they're in the same room. With the continued rise of hybrid teams and remote workers, our products allow for better collaboration and productivity no matter your location.

Our award-winning product, the Meeting Owl Pro, was named one of TIME magazine's 100 Best Inventions of 2020 and has been recognized by CES Innovation Awards 2020, Red Dot Design Awards 2020, SXSW Innovation Awards 2020. Our team was recognized as an Inc. Best Workplaces 2020 and 2021 and named on the esteemed Inc.'s Editor's List.